Kuching, July 15 – Mui Lee Enterprise Sdn Bhd and Persafe Engineering Sdn Bhd have teamed up to introduce Australia’s first eco-friendly sandblasting technology, aimed at improving industrial safety and promoting environmental sustainability across all industries.
       This collaboration involves the implementation of environmentally friendly sandblasting technology, achieved through the acquisition of state-of-the-art sandblasting equipment from Abrasive Blasting Service and Supplies Pty Ltd (ABSS) in Victoria, Australia.
       Today, during the Borneo International Energy Week (IEW 2025) held at the Borneo Convention Centre (BCCK) in Kuching, two Sarawak-based companies officially sign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U).
       Designed for large-scale industrial applications, the ABSS system represents a leading technology for safe and environmentally friendly surface treatment. Designed for enclosed, highly efficient sandblasting operations, it minimizes material waste, ensuring worker and environmental safety through advanced dust extraction and collection.
       In Sarawak, ABSS sandblasting equipment is distributed by Miri-based Mui Lee Enterprise, a supplier of industrial safety and fire protection systems.
       Representatives from the Victorian Government’s Southeast Asia Trade and Investment Authority, as well as key figures from Sarawak’s industrial, energy and commercial sectors, attended the signing of the MoU, emphasizing the importance of international cooperation in supporting this initiative.
       In his speech, David Chew, Director of Mui Lee Enterprise, reiterated the partnership’s commitment to safety, sustainability and the development of Sarawak’s industrial sector through green technologies.
       ”We’ve always strived to offer global solutions to local industries. This eco-friendly sandblasting technology meets the growing demand for cleaner and more efficient processes, particularly in industries like oil and gas.”
       He said, “The system we’ve implemented is more than just equipment; it delivers real benefits by reducing waste, improving air quality, and creating safer workplaces. It sets a new standard for green and sustainable sandblasting and painting services in Sarawak.”
       Per Balan Ding, Managing Director and CEO of Persafe Engineering Sdn Bhd, emphasized that the initiative replaces traditional grinding methods with a cleaner alternative, reducing dust emissions, minimizing hazardous waste, and protecting workers and the surrounding community.
       “This is a cutting-edge solution that improves safety standards, reduces environmental impact and promotes greener working practices.”

       Persafe Engineering, headquartered in Bintulu, is renowned for its manufacturing technology and is preparing to establish the necessary sandblasting and painting facilities on a dedicated site.
       Mui Lee and Persafe Engineering have confirmed their commitment to promoting green solutions to support the Sarawak Government’s Environmental, Social and Governance (ESG) agenda and contribute to a greener and safer industrial environment.
       This project supports Sarawak’s broader environmental, social, and governance (ESG) goals by localizing green technologies in line with national and regional environmental policies. It also facilitates business and technology linkages between Sarawak and Australia, fostering regional cooperation and promoting environmentally friendly industrial practices. — Dayak Daily
